Output 4375316c3b4a41050449828100e4d014b86031d02dfdfc96692f45a39b84cb71:2

value
119990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3b0a202afd51556c5ee397d3892f71c4387bf0 OP_EQUAL
address
3EUVFYH8XB1UCo4Bq528hjnjXVfu5HQVbC
transaction
4375316c3b4a41050449828100e4d014b86031d02dfdfc96692f45a39b84cb71
spent
true